PRODUCT COMPOSITION

Inside the cardboard shipping box, a clamshell-style plastic package holds the headset and all its accessories.

Inside the package you'll find the headset, a wall plug power adapter, amplifier/volume control module and all the cabling and adapters you'll need to connect these ‘phones to your Xbox (or 360). There is also a brief instruction booklet included, but it's really unnecessary. This set is truly “plug-n-play”.
PRODUCT PICTORIAL AND WALKTHROUGH

The AXT Headset is very well designed and includes a microphone on a flexible stalk with a swivel connection to the left-hand earpiece. The microphone stalk allows precise placement and can be swiveled out of the way when not needed. A single cable enters the left-hand earpiece from the bottom, reducing the cable clutter of a two-cable system. The earpieces are connected by two rubber-coated metal loops that keep the headset in place, while an adjustable, padded headpiece conforms to the top of one's head.

The design provides a lot of flexibility, allowing the user to get the phones in just the right configuration for extended gaming comfort.

The earpieces are well padded and covered in a faux-leather material that is very supple. The earpieces also swivel laterally to provide a very comfortable fit for even the largest of heads. The earpieces also do a good job of muffling environmental noise. The oval foam material covers the speaker chamber.
